IPM AT 2019 conducted by IIM Indore for admission to its 5 year Integrated Programme in Management – a combination of BBA+MBA was over on May 10, 2019. Immediately after coming out of examination hall, candidates have started looking for expected IPMAT 2019 cut offs.

The shortlisting for Written Ability Test (WAT) & Personal Interview (PI)by IIM Indore is based on IPM AT 2019 sectional scores as well as overall exam score.

Following are the major points to be considered for IPM AT 2019 Cut offs:

  • Only the candidates having positive raw scores and a minimum mark in each of the three sections of IPM AT 2019 are eligible to be considered for shortlisting
  • The minimum IPM AT 2019 cut off mark in each section is decided by the Admissions Committee
  • The minimum IPM AT 2019 cut off mark in each section will be based on the respective category of the candidate
  • No Individual regret letters will be sent to applicants who do not clear IPM AT 2019 cut offs
  • IPM AT 2019 cut offs will be decided to shortlist sufficient number of candidates for WAT & PI from the eligible pool of applicants for each category (General, EWSs, NC-OBC, SC, ST and PwD) using the merit list generated based on Aptitude Test Score (ATS)

Out of the three sections in IPM AT 2019 exam, theQuantitative Aptitude Section was divided into 40 MCQs and 20 SA type questions. The Analysis for both is shared below:

Section-1 Analysis on Quantitative Ability (SA)
IPMAT 2019 had a separate section on Quantitative Ability short answer questions

  • The section had 20 short answer questions.
  • This section had no negative marking
  • Quant (SA) section in IPMAT 2019 was more difficult and was time consuming.
  • Level of difficulty was similar as that of last year
  • Many questions in the test paper were based on Logs, Arithmetic Progressions, Geometry, P&C, Probability, and was a mix of concepts.

Topics &Number of Questions in Quantitative Ability-SA

Topics in the section No. of  Questions
Sequences & Series (AP, GP) 4
Algebra 4
Logarithms 4
Averages 4
Percentages 2
Probability & Venn Diagram 2
Total SA Questions 20

Good Attempts

  • An attempt between 11-12 could prove good with 85-90% accuracy
  • Expected score with these attempts could be 40

Section-2 Analysis on Quantitative Aptitude (MCQs)

  • This section had 40 MCQs
  • Level of difficulty was similar to last year
  • No questions on complex numbers
  • Data Interpretation question set was present
  • Questions were not very lengthy and were doable
  • Difficulty level was slightly higher

Section-3Analysis on Verbal Ability

  • Section has 40 MCQs
  • Difficulty Level was Moderate
  • 45-48 minutes were sufficient to attempt 40 MCQs
  • 2 RC Passages – one on Birds and other on Social Media figured in VA section
  • There were questions on Fill in the Blanks which were easy
  • Other questions included English grammar, sentence correction, parts of speech among others
  • Questions on Jumbled paragraphs were not followed by options and required the candidates to enter the correct order of sentences

Sectional Composition of Questions in Verbal Ability

Topic Number of questions
Reading Comprehension 12
Fill in the Blanks 10
Sentence Completion 5
Para Jumbles 4
Sentence correction 5
Para completion 4
Total 40

Good Attempts & Cut off

  • Section was moderate, cut off is expected to go high
  • An attempt of 33-34 questions with 85% accuracy can be considered good for shortlisting.
